Congress Works Toward Energy Consensus

Representatives Neil Abercrombie and John Peterson talked about President Bush’s lift on Monday of the executive ban on offshore drilling and call for Congress to take action on the issue. They also responded to telephone calls and electronic mail.
Representatives Abercrombie and Peterson and some other members of Congress have answered the President by forming a bi-partisan House Energy Working Group to create a national energy plan that includes production of more domestic oil. The group held their first meeting yesterday. close
